Bottom Line

The Cuisinart CWO-25 Electric Wine Opener offers a sleek and compact solution for opening bottles, especially those with composite corks. While it's praised for its design and ease of use, particularly by those with joint pain, users have reported battery life and efficiency issues. It falls short when dealing with natural corks and isn't as favored as the Rabbit model by some users. If battery performance and cork type are concerns, exploring other options might be worthwhile.
